What can the historical record really tell us about Bigfoot? This documentary-style guide examines the named, dated, publicly documented cases that helped build America’s enduring wilderness mystery—from early accounts and sworn testimony to trackways, recordings, film, casts, and laboratory evidence.

Each case is retold with the tension of firsthand testimony and the discipline of investigative context. The book separates what was recorded at the time from details added later, identifies the witnesses and locations, and presents serious skeptical interpretations without ridiculing the people involved.

Inside, you’ll examine:

  • The Bauman account recorded by Theodore Roosevelt, the Ape Canyon siege, Albert Ostman’s Toba Inlet story, and the Ruby Creek incident
  • William Roe’s sworn affidavit and the Bluff Creek trackways that popularized the name “Bigfoot”
  • The Patterson-Gimlin film, later testimony, competing identifications, frame analysis, and costume-feasibility arguments
  • The Bossburg “cripplefoot” tracks, Sierra Sounds recordings, and the FBI hair-sample file
  • Paul Freeman’s track finds and footage, the Skookum body cast, and the London Trackway
  • Hoax evidence, misidentification theories, the 2014 Sykes DNA study results, and the limits of what each case can support

Grounded, tense, and evidence-forward, Real Bigfoot Encounters, Volume 2 is for readers who want more than belief or dismissal. You’ll learn how to evaluate famous Bigfoot cases, weigh testimony against physical evidence, recognize where later embellishment enters the record, and understand why the mystery remains unresolved.
